雷丽斯: Redis极大加快数据处理速度(雷丽斯redis)
雷丽斯的发明使得服务器构建起来更快,软件应用开发运行更加高效。Redis是一种键值数据存储系统,可以大大降低网站、游戏、应用程序和服务器等后端计算消耗,实现更快的处理速度。
Redis的优势在于,它具有即时性能,能够在一秒内处理许多查询,使得开发者可以有效管理它们的数据,而且没有任何延迟。它不仅支持数据库,还有各种字符串、数据结构、哈希表、位图等多种数据类型。另外,Redis还提供了多线程、多备份等众多功能,使得它能够支持许多复杂的数据结构,从而更快地读取和写入数据。
Redis的处理性能之强大,归功于它的一套高性能后端架构及底层技术,其中使用了非常严谨的编码技术、C指针和内存管理等技术,从而使之具有了良好的服务质量和较高的并发处理能力,尤其在处理大量查询时,其效率显著提高。
下面是一段简单的C语言代码,用于展示Redis是如何提升数据处理性能的:
#include
#include
#include
int main() {
redisContext* conn = redisConnect(“127.0.0.1”, 6379);
if(conn->err) {
printf(“Connection error: %s\n”, conn->errstr);
exit(1);
}
redisReply* reply = redisCommand(conn, “GET key”);
if(reply != NULL) {
printf(“value=%s\n”, reply->str);
}
freeReplyObject(reply);
redisFree(conn);
return 0;
}
总之,雷丽斯发明的Redis能够极大地提升数据处理的速度,以及其他众多的优势,使得后端开发变得更加高效,在很多大型应用程序中都有着深远的影响。而且Redis也非常简单易用,可以使用简单的代码来实现数据处理优化,大大提升了应用的处理效率。
编辑:一起学习网
标签:数据处理,更快,高效,后端,数据结构